Concrete stairs construction services involve designing and building durable, functional staircases using high-quality concrete materials. This process typically includes site assessment, custom planning, form creation, pouring, and finishing to ensure the stairs are safe and visually appealing. Whether for residential driveways, front entrances, basement access, or outdoor landscaping, these services focus on creating sturdy structures that can withstand daily use and weather conditions. Experienced local contractors can tailor the design to match the property's style and specific needs, ensuring the stairs are both practical and attractive.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Stairs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ete stair rep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ering patching or replacing a few steps. Larger or more extensive repairs can cost more depending on the scope.

Standard New Construction - building new concrete stairs us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for most residential projects. This range accounts for typical sizes and designs, with many projects falling in the middle, while more elaborate designs may cost more.

Full Replacement - replacing existing concrete stairs often ranges from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ects with custom features or difficult access can push costs higher, but many replacements stay within this typical band.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- custom-designed or large-scale concrete stair installations can exceed $5,000, depending on size, complexity, and finishes. These proj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um, with most local contractors providing estimates based on spec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ete stairs construction services are available? Local contractors can handle various types of concrete stairs, including residential, commercial, exterior, and custom-designed projects to meet specific needs.

What factors should be considered when planning for concrete stairs? Factors such as stair design, dimensions, location, and safety features are typically evaluated by local service providers to ensure the stairs meet functional and aesthetic requirements.

Are there different finishes or styles available for concrete stairs? Yes, local contractors often offer a range of finishes and styles, including stamped, textured, or smooth surfaces, to match the desired look of the property.

What is involved in the process of constructing concrete stairs? The process generally includes site preparation, formwork setup, reinforcement placement, pouring and curing concrete, and finishing touches to ensure durability and appearance.

How can I ensure the concrete stairs are safe and durable? Working with experienced local service providers ensures proper construction techniques, reinforcement, and finishing to enhance safety and longevity of the stairs.
